Summary
If you make $967,926 a year living in the region of Alberta, Canada, you will be taxed $436,484. That means that your net pay will be $531,442 per year, or $44,287 per month. Your average tax rate is 45.1% and your marginal tax rate is 48.0%. This marginal tax rate means that your immediate additional income will be taxed at this rate. For instance, an increase of $100 in your salary will be taxed $48, hence, your net pay will only increase by $52.
Bonus Example
A $1,000 bonus will generate an extra $520 of net incomes. A $5,000 bonus will generate an extra $2,600 of net incomes.
